Do You Know ?
‘Achills’- son of peleus
and Nereid thetis was the strongest of all Greeks in the famous Trojan war. His
mother had dipped him in the river, holding him by the heel when he was very
young. As a result, thus body was immune to any kind of hunt by swords, arrows
etc. But only his heel was unprotected. Thus ,’Achilles heel’- stands for a
weak spot in one’s personality.
